dedecms二级导航栏选中样式
时间 : 2023-12-25 17:06:03 声明: : 文章内容来自网络,不保证准确性,请自行甄别信息有效性

最佳答案

DEDLCMS是一种流行的内容管理系统,它允许用户在网页上创建和管理内容。在DEDLCMS中,二级导航栏(也称为子菜单)是用户导航网站的重要部分之一。当用户选择其中一个子菜单时,我们可以为选中的子菜单添加样式以突出显示当前所在页面。

为了实现这一目标,我们可以使用CSS来控制导航菜单的样式。首先,在样式表文件或页面头部的`<style>`标签中添加以下代码:

.navbar li.current a {
color: #ff0000; /* 设置选中文字的颜色 */
background-color: #ffffff; /* 设置选中背景的颜色 */
font-weight: bold; /* 设置选中文字的粗细 */
}

上述代码中的`.navbar`表示导航栏的类名,你可以根据实际情况进行修改。`li.current`表示当前选中的菜单项,在这里我们将其设置为选中样式。`a`表示导航链接的样式。你可以根据需要,修改颜色、背景色和字体样式。

接下来,我们需要在HTML代码中标记当前选中的导航项。在对应的HTML代码中,将选中的菜单项添加`current`类名,如下所示:

在上述代码中,我们将`<li>`标签中的`class`属性设置为`current`,以标记当前选中的菜单项。

最后,当用户选择子菜单时,将会应用CSS中定义的选中样式。例如,在上述示例中,当用户选择"关于我们"菜单时,相应菜单项的文字颜色将变为红色,背景颜色将变为白色,字体将变粗。这样用户就可以清楚地知道他们当前所在的页面。

通过以上步骤,我们可以为DEDLCMS二级导航栏添加选中样式,使用户能够更加直观地知道所在的页面。你可以根据自己的需求,修改和调整CSS样式以适应你的网站风格。

其他答案

在dedecms中,二级导航栏选中样式可以通过修改CSS来实现。以下是一种常见的实现方式:

1. 打开dedecms的后台管理界面,进入“织梦首页模板管理”页面。

2. 在模板管理页面中找到当前使用的模板,点击“修改”按钮进入模板编辑页面。

3. 在模板编辑页面中,找到你想要修改的导航栏代码所在的位置。一般情况下,导航栏的HTML代码会嵌套在一个ul元素中。

4. 在ul元素的class属性中添加一个自定义的类名,例如:

5. 在CSS样式表中添加对应的样式。可以通过自定义类名来选中对应的二级导航栏并修改样式。例如:

.nav-menu li.current-menu-item {
/* 选中样式 */
background-color: #ff0000;
color: #ffffff;
}

在上面的示例中,我们给导航栏中当前选中的菜单项添加了背景色为红色、文字颜色为白色的样式。你可以根据实际需要进行修改。

6. 保存修改,并刷新前台网站页面,查看效果。

以上就是一种在dedecms中实现二级导航栏选中样式的方法。根据实际情况,你也可以根据具体的模板结构和CSS样式进行调整和修改。